What Is a Hydraulic Press Used For in the Plastic Industry?
time:2023-04-08 views:(点击 1,072 次)A hydraulic press is a mechanical device that utilizes the static pressure of liquid, according to Pascal's principle, to shape and deform various materials.
A hydraulic press consists of two interconnected cylinders that generate force and compress the workpiece. These cylinders are attached to a pipe filled with hydraulic fluid.
Extrusion
Extrusion is a plastic manufacturing process that creates a continuous profile through heat and pressure. It's used to manufacture various products like drainage/irrigation pipe, medical fluid tubing, weather-stripping for fencing, deck railings, vinyl siding, window frames, home decor trim and furniture trim.
Typically, raw compound material is fed into an extruder barrel in pellet or powder form (small beads or flakes). Heating zones are installed along the barrel that gradually raise its temperature as turning screws apply mechanical energy to melt it.
Material is then forced into a die, where it is formed into an endless shape. This versatile and cost-effective process can be utilized for producing many products.
Extrusion can also be employed to combine two or more materials, creating a plastic composite. For instance, creating a drinking straw with two colors of stripes requires the use of three extruders for production.
Lamination
Lamination is a process used to protect printed materials from moisture, wrinkles, smudges and tears. It also adds strength and rigidity to the item being laminated. Common applications include restaurant menus, price lists, maps, educational materials, bookmarks, rewards cards and more - just to name a few!
Laminated products in the plastic industry consist of two layers of clear plastic film applied to both sides of a printed item. This protects it from moisture, smudges and tears while increasing its strength and rigidity as well as enhancing the colors in the print.
Heat activation is usually used, and glossy is the most popular choice; matte or Cellotouch options exist for those seeking a more upscale appearance. This popular, budget-friendly option can be used in numerous applications.
Stamping
A stamp press is a machine that cuts various shapes out of plastic or other nonmetallic materials with varying dies. It can be employed to craft products like washers, gaskets, and insulation components.
These products can also be used for three-dimensional designs, lettering or other surface engraving features. They're used in a range of industries such as home appliance manufacturers, automotive firms, lighting industries, telecommunications services, military/defense sectors, aerospace industries medical equipment producers and electronics firms.
Stamping processes commonly employed include punching, bending and drawing. These methods can be tailored to enhance product strength while eliminating scratches on a workpiece.
Post-stamping production operations may include deburring, tapping, reaming and counterboring. These can be employed to add other parts to a stamped product, correct finish imperfections or remove sharp edges that could affect safety. Some of these processes are more costly than others.

A hydraulic press is a mechanical device that utilizes Pascal's principle, or static pressure of liquid, to shape, deform and configure various materials such as metals, plastics, rubber and wood.
Hydraulic presses are widely used for a range of tasks, such as deep drawing, sheet metal forming, bending, blanking, coining and punching. Furthermore, they're popular in precision and stable operations such as mechanical engineering projects.
The hydraulic press is an indispensable tool in the production of powder products. Manufacturers utilize it to create fat-free cocoa powder, face powder, and tablets used for medical applications.
In addition to turning raw materials into finished products, the hydraulic press can also be utilized for chemical testing. For instance, it's commonly employed to compress samples of ground KBr or other substances for Infrared spectroscopic analysis; FTIR spectroscopy is an accurate and efficient method for identifying compounds.
